Stop & Shop Supermarket is offering a $500 reward to anyone who has information leading to the arrest of the person or persons responsible for spray painting graffiti on the side of the supermarket on Quaker Meetinghouse Road.

According to Sandwich Sergeant Joshua Bound, the side of the building was covered two weeks ago with graffiti that included initials, words, and symbols.

"It is going to be very expensive to clean it up," Sergeant Bound said. He said Patrolman William R. Patton is currently investigating the incident and anyone who has information should contact Patrolman Patton by calling the police station at 508-888-3343, ext. 340.
